Subject: [PATCH v2] mmc: dw_mmc: fix num_slots setting

This patch make num_slots to 1 if pdata->num_slot is not
defined. Meanwhile, we need to make sure num_slots should
not larger that the supported slots

Changes in v2:
- remove default num-slots setting from dw_mci_parse_dt

 drivers/mmc/host/dw_mmc.c | 23 ++++++++++-------------
 1 file changed, 10 insertions(+), 13 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/mmc/host/dw_mmc.c b/drivers/mmc/host/dw_mmc.c
index 7128351..9696b77 100644
--- a/drivers/mmc/host/dw_mmc.c
+++ b/drivers/mmc/host/dw_mmc.c
@@ -2864,12 +2864,7 @@ static struct dw_mci_board *dw_mci_parse_dt(struct dw_mci *host)
 		return ERR_PTR(-ENOMEM);
 
 	/* find out number of slots supported */
-	if (of_property_read_u32(dev->of_node, "num-slots",
-				&pdata->num_slots)) {
-		dev_info(dev,
-			 "num-slots property not found, assuming 1 slot is available\n");
-		pdata->num_slots = 1;
-	}
+	of_property_read_u32(np, "num-slots", &pdata->num_slots);
 
 	/* get quirks */
 	for (idx = 0; idx < ARRAY_SIZE(of_quirks); idx++)
@@ -2949,12 +2944,6 @@ int dw_mci_probe(struct dw_mci *host)
 		}
 	}
 
-	if (host->pdata->num_slots < 1) {
-		dev_err(host->dev,
-			"Platform data must supply num_slots.\n");
-		return -ENODEV;
-	}
-
 	host->biu_clk = devm_clk_get(host->dev, "biu");
 	if (IS_ERR(host->biu_clk)) {
 		dev_dbg(host->dev, "biu clock not available\n");
@@ -3111,7 +3100,15 @@ int dw_mci_probe(struct dw_mci *host)
 	if (host->pdata->num_slots)
 		host->num_slots = host->pdata->num_slots;
 	else
-		host->num_slots = SDMMC_GET_SLOT_NUM(mci_readl(host, HCON));
+		host->num_slots = 1;
+
+	if (host->num_slots < 1 ||
+	    host->num_slots > SDMMC_GET_SLOT_NUM(mci_readl(host, HCON))) {
+		dev_err(host->dev,
+			"Platform data must supply correct num_slots.\n");
+		ret = -ENODEV;
+		goto err_clk_ciu;
+	}
 
 	/*
 	 * Enable interrupts for command done, data over, data empty,
